- [ ] Autocomplete index rebuild (SwiftType module in Cartwheel). New folks: this index has historically been slow to warm after deploys, so do not skip this step. Trigger a full rebuild, then query three common prefixes and confirm p95 latency is under 120ms. Record your measurements in the release doc, along with the token emitted at the end of the rebuild.

trace token, bagag-kawep: htk6_d2d45a

Finance Review Summary — Strathen Goods Co.

Prepared for the board. The proposed expansion into the Averlyn highlands region remains within modeled parameters: projected payback of 31 months, capital requirement at the midpoint of the approved range, and logistics costs 6% above plan due to carrier rates. Finance recommends proceeding with phase one only. A confidential note on related business plans follows.

internal memo for tagef-hadup: Gross margin on Ulaath came in at 15 percent against a plan of 5 percent. Only 7 of the 120 pilot accounts renewed Ulaath, so a churn review is set for October 15.

**Step 2: Pin versions in the Copperthread component library**

Future maintainers, heads up: starting with Copperthread 5, consumers no longer float on minor versions. Every app pins an exact release, and the publish script refuses to ship anything without a changelog entry. Before you cut a release, sync your local tooling with the registry settings we standardized on. The versioning configuration the publish pipeline expects is shown below.

config for fahop-tajeg:
soriel:
  pin: 6453
  tenant: norwyn
  seal: seal_c441745b
  metrics_host: metrics.soriel.ordinworks.local
  standby_team: zorox
  escalation: wenael-casox
  nonce: 429fd1

Handover — Splitlane assignment service (for eng sync): Bucketing is stable; the hash-salt rotation shipped Tuesday and variant skew is back under 0.3%. Remaining item: the config vault re-seal after the Ostrander migration. I've staged the unseal runbook; whoever picks this up just needs the archived credentials. The recovery passphrase for the unseal step is recorded below.

unlock words, bawef-kahap: sorax-sorir-quenys-aldok